Fresh sweetcorn and homegrown chillies are both in abundance at the moment and this dish only takes a few minutes’ cooking time.

SWEETCORN, CHILLI AND CORIANDER GRIDDLE CAKES

Serves 4

  • 900g fresh sweetcorn, cut from the cob
  • 115g plain flour
  • 280ml milk
  • 1 tablespoonful melted butter
  • 1 fresh red chilli deseeded and chopped finely
  • 3 tbsp chopped coriander
  • 4 eggs
  • 1/2 tsp of salt

Beat the egg whites and yolks separately. Mix the yolks into the corn; then add the milk, then the flour, the salt, the chilli and coriander and beat well. Last of all, fold in the egg whites.

Dollop the mixture in tablespoons into a medium/hot frying pan and cook for a couple of minutes, then turn until golden on both sides. Serve hot with a knob of butter and a salad.
